Output 75e281a488c17f37dc42128dad0c6cf515070b0580bfb6a17d6a6f7e305488ba:0

value
8305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ae8ead2e79db3f66fa29010b822204d408902d73 OP_EQUAL
address
3HbzRFxAMLtFm78zS37iefXpoKfzPDV1r6
transaction
75e281a488c17f37dc42128dad0c6cf515070b0580bfb6a17d6a6f7e305488ba
spent
true